The only reason I'm ranking social above building is because I probably wouldn't be so invested in the building aspect if this game were singleplayer. discussing and/or showing off builds to each other (motivating and inspiring each other etc.) is a huge deal to me beyond words can describe :P.
Building
I've played a few other building games and while they offer more advanced tools to the player, cubic castles easily takes the cake still. The game's building is easy to get into yet has a surprisingly high ceiling. This has to do with the countless decos we have and more importantly (though a biased opinion) sculpty. Even if I've talked about how the block choices (by block here I mean cube shaped blocks specifically) we have are on the lower side, the decos and sculpty are making up for it.

2: Official Events - Although the amount of events being hosted is not as much as before, I used to enjoy competing for top prizes, e.g. clan race, winter weekly event, egg hunting etc. The quality of these events however have redcued/not been updated. The egg hunt is still the same as ever, so the players that kept competing over the years are getting bored and find it a pain to do now. It needs to be updated or changed entirely. In addition, BunnyZilla events were amazing, however the past 2 years, sorry if I sound harsh but am going to tell you my honest thoughts, have been horrible. I don't remember much, but from the top of my head I remember that the items that were dropped were bad and the amount of appearances was very minimal, if I remember correctly Zilla appeared only on Easter day - and it seems like Greek Orthodox was forgotten or abandoned.
3: Seasonal Packs - Well, this is a bit complicated. I used to look forward to opening packs in 2015, 2016 etc as it was fun opening them and having a chance to get rare pets and cool looking wearables, scarves etc. However now the packs are not so interesting, for me anyways. I believe all the items have the same rates now, which removes the "fun" aspect as it was exciting to open packs and hit a rare item (I heard that the admins don't like high priced items, so maybe thats why). In addition, opening packs are messy now, as its just filled with 1-3 block quantity items. The pack system needs a re-work imo, and they should re-introduce rarities and increase the quantity of blocks, instead of giving 1-3 blocks, give around 8+. Kewbin suggested a fun little animation when opening packs, maybe you can introduce something similar. Furthermore, a lot of items return from previous years, so it removes the "exclusive" aspect of yearly packs - and it makes them not profitable if the items keep returning.
